Tartu is one of the top destinations for expats and digital nomads in Estonia. With a NomadIQ score of 8.1/10, it offers an affordable lifestyle with excellent infrastructure for remote work.

Tartu is Estonia’s intellectual and cultural center, known for its university, startup ecosystem, and high quality of life. It offers fast internet, affordability, and a strong digital infrastructure.
